Please also include the software you are using. I think that one of the things that is currently lacking is an efficient (non-polling) way of doing this by directly modifying Myth's code.

I thought about adding a thread to the backend to do this, but figured it would be better to have a separate processes that asks the backend for the info. First by doing it this way we can have multiple LED boxes (one for each frontend). Also I wanted to have the ability for the box to detect if the backend is ever unavailable. This hasn't happened to me yet, but I tend to run Myth from CVS everywhere so better safe than sorry. Also, I figured the couple of small changes to the backend to support a couple of additional queries (low disk space, low guide data) would make it into CVS a lot easier than another thread with major functionality.
